Combatting the effects of climate change in the Great Lakes
Climate change is drastically altering the ecosystem, impacting everything from invasive species to pollutants and habitat degradation. Don Uzarski, Director at the CMU Institute for Great Lakes Research, is helping lead the charge to address these issues and more right here in the Great Lakes region.
